Understanding United’s Fare Classes
United offers various fare classes, each with different perks and restrictions. Basic Economy fares often come with the lowest price but may limit your ability to change or select seats. Higher fare classes provide more flexibility and amenities, such as priority boarding and complimentary checked bags. Understanding the differences will help you choose the best fare class for your needs. You can learn more about fare class options on the United website.

In-Flight Amenities and Entertainment
United offers a range of in-flight amenities depending on the length and type of flight. Shorter flights may offer limited snack and beverage options, while longer flights might include meals and a wider selection of entertainment. You can typically access a wide range of movies, TV shows, and music through their in-flight entertainment system. For longer flights, consider downloading content before boarding to ensure you have something to enjoy. [IMAGE_3_HERE]
